Digital Designer

Your Journey

We are looking for a talented Digital Designer who is passionate about innovation and obsessive about creating engaging experiences for our customer.

With a finger on the pulse of email innovation, you are a driven individual who is always striving to create impactful, market leading designs for one of our key communication channels.

Brimming with ideas, you will have the ability to take briefs from the marketing team and realise their full potential.

Reporting to the Senior Digital Designer, you will work closely with 2 other email designers and the wider Customer Relationship Management (CRM) team. You will join a growing creative studio who are integral in developing the future of the Sweaty Betty brand across all digital channels.

Your SB Journey:

  • Create market leading, mobile-first designs for Sweaty Betty email communications working closely with the CRM marketing team
  • Working across different territories: UK, US, EU & AU, all of which require a bespoke approach
  • You will be integral to developing and innovating our email templates and keeping up with future trends for this channel
  • You will have a ‘test and learn’ attitude and enjoy designing creative tests, seeing the results, and taking insights from the reports
  • Actively contribute to weekly creative meetings, bringing research and inspiring design ideas to influence creative that is tailored to our customer

Must Haves

  • 3 years’ minimum experience of digital design, preferably in a retail environment, coupled with a beautiful portfolio
  • Advanced knowledge of Figma including components, shared libraries, prototyping and Auto-Layout
  • Highly competent with Adobe Creative Suite
  • Great understanding of mobile-first and responsive design
  • Strong sense of design layout, attention to detail and well versed in beautiful typography
  • Strong time management skills - ability to manage shifting priorities, whilst maintaining a cool head and commitment to deadlines in a reactive and fast paced environment
  • Ability to work with and build on established brand guidelines
  • Excellent communication skills
  • Animation skills would be a strong advantage
  • Coding experience would be desirable but not essential
